The Cookie Conundrum: Navigating the Latest Trends in Privacy Litigation and FTC Enforcement

Loeb’s Data Governance Litigation and Investigations team delved into the latest trends in Federal Trade Commission (FTC) enforcement actions and privacy litigation in this webinar, which focused on the recent surge in lawsuits related to the use of cookies and other trackers on websites. Companies are at risk of costly settlements, fees and regulatory penalties, from claims of wiretapping violations to Video Privacy Protection Act (VPPA) actions, as the FTC continues to expand its use of all its enforcement tools.

The team shared practical advice for reducing or mitigating enforcement risks for companies and elaborated on the efforts underway to use wiretapping laws by the VPPA, other state and federal laws intended to attack the use of website cookies and trackers, and how to defend a company’s position when it is served with a civil investigative demand subpoena.

Privacy Issues in the Use of AI

As AI continues to shape various aspects of our lives—from personalized recommendations to facial recognition systems—the technology raises crucial questions regarding data protection, individual privacy and algorithmic transparency. This webinar from our Advertising, Marketing & Promotions team and Privacy, Security & Data Innovations practice shed light on the multifaceted privacy challenges posed by AI and ethical considerations about potential encroachment on privacy, and it offered effective strategies to navigate the evolving world of AI. The topics covered ranged from privacy challenges and balancing innovation and personal rights to understanding the inner workings of AI, mitigating bias and discrimination, safeguarding sensitive information and understanding the regulatory framework.

Creating an AI Use Policy for Your Company and the Legal Ethics of Using AI

Lawyers from our Advanced Media & Technology department and our Privacy, Security & Data Innovations practice, along with the firm’s general counsel and chief information officer, led a discussion on how to create an acceptable use policy for lawyers, employees and vendors regarding the use of various forms of AI. They covered key considerations in developing employee policies and distinguishing between policies for employees and vendors, and they highlighted recent cases on lawyers’ use of AI and ethical considerations for lawyers using AI.
